Runbook: Larkspur health checks

The Larkspur API nodes sit behind the Pinecrest load balancer. LB probes hit `/healthz` every 5s; three failures drains the node. The health endpoint itself is unauthenticated, but the deep check (`/healthz?deep=1`) verifies the datastore connection and requires the service credential to be loaded at boot. If nodes flap with "deep check unauthorized," the env file was deployed without it. Restore by editing `/etc/larkspur/env` and adding the following line, then restarting the unit:

sealed setting: ARCHIVE_KEY3=c1f

Subject: Cut-over complete — Ferrowisp image slimming

Team, the Ferrowisp cut-over to the slimmed base images finished last night without rollback. Image size dropped from 1.4 GB to 210 MB after we removed the build toolchain and moved to the distroless runtime. Pull times in the Calden cluster improved noticeably. For the record, the new runtime ships with the following configuration values.

deployment values, hadup-yajog:
[holion]
team = silwyn
access_code = ac_eb6e99
host = holion.novacio.internal
port = 5672
owner = kasok.sorion
peer = sorvan.kelvinet.local

14:22 — This is where it got fun. The Wrenhollow report builder started shuffling rows with equal sort keys between exports, and customers noticed their saved reports 'reordering themselves.' Root cause: we swapped the sort routine for a faster one that isn't stable, and nobody's tests covered ties. Lesson for new folks: always check stability guarantees when replacing sort code. We patched by adding a tiebreaker column and re-ran the regression suite. The fixed build is identified by the token below.

build token for yahig-kaguf: htk3_c19